**Ticket TW-418: TimetableKit solver drops elective clashes silently**

The TimetableKit solver accepts schedules where two electives share a room without raising a conflict when the room capacity field is blank. Expected: hard constraint violation. Reproduced on the Larchmont Academy fixture. New contractors: the relevant constraint code lives in the room-allocation module; do not touch the scoring weights. When reproducing, cite the build token that follows.

build token for kahop-yafof: htk21_5a995f047b538db58c4a4

Audit checklist item 14: Email bounce processor

Verify that the Pelicanpost bounce processor correctly classifies hard and soft bounces, suppresses addresses after three hard bounces, and logs all suppression events with timestamps. Confirm the retry queue drains within the agreed window. Release manager: this item requires confirmation from the owner named below.

signatory, yahog-badug: Quenix Ulaael

- [ ] Turnstile counter (Gatewarden module): confirm the per-gate tallies reconcile against the Pellbrook Stadium master count after the soak test. Off-by-one under concurrent swipes was fixed in this cut; reviewer should spot-check the mutex around the increment path. Sign off only after the reconciliation report shows zero drift across all 48 gates. The candidate build is the one tagged below.

pipeline stamp: htk21_585c4edc5306daf30fca0

**Release checklist — SQL linting (Quellgate project)**

Before tagging a release, run the SQL linter against every file under migrations/ and reports/. Rules: uppercase keywords, no SELECT *, explicit JOIN conditions, snake_case identifiers, and a trailing semicolon per statement. Fix violations locally; do not suppress rules without a note in the changelog. New hires: the linter config lives in the repo root, never copy it from older branches. Confirm the lint run passed and record the token below.

session token of kagup-hahaf = htk3_2b8